Transaction 597284eec4a8a85155c87f8029df927d3bca82104f296227aeeeb82fe23134c0
1 Input
1 Output
-
597284eec4a8a85155c87f8029df927d3bca82104f296227aeeeb82fe23134c0:0
- value
- 145980
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1a0543f044f9e3d48929ac141d2bca32255e277 OP_EQUAL
- address
- 3LoRDVkcgzuT9miPWxJkFZxthTC2qz5C1R